So excited to finally share our birth story after a long 37 weeks!
On October 5th we had our 36w6d obgyn appt and as soon as I arrived my blood pressure was THROUGH the roof. I went to get NST and they monitored my blood pressure for 5 hours then discharged me and sent me to work! I told that that’s what’s causing stress on my body and they said I was fine. So October 6th I went to work and after my 9 hour shift I went to have dinner with my mom she kept making faces at me. I took off my shoes and she told me I was severely swollen so she took my blood pressure 3 times. My blood pressures were 160s so I called the on call l&d obgyn and she said to come in just to make sure everything’s ok.
So we get to hospital at 9pm and the nurse is saying swelling is normal and we shouldn’t take blood pressures at home. Then she got me started on blood pressures and blood work. She told me we are probably going home after getting my blood pressure for 2 hours so I got redressed to go home.
Next thing you know the doctor comes in and tells us I’m 37 weeks and they won’t risk me having any serious problems and my blood work was 3x the level 24 hours before when I was there. So they told me I would be induced and to get my bags they were starting the cervical tape at 3am.
I am the BIGGEST BABY!! They tried IVs and I was crying saying I could not give birth (I hate needles). They finally called the IV team from the ICU and they did it so easily for me. They finally started the tape and told me at 3pm they’d check me and start the next thing for dilation.
At 3pm I’m woken up by the doctor I really wanted to deliver me and she was the next doctor on. She woke me up and told me I was 4cm and they were going to break my water and start Pitocin, she recommended the epidural within the next 2 hours so I could do that process with little discomfort. I HATE needles so I’m panicking over a decision and I decided to get the epidural. It was so nerve wrecking and I was shaking trying to stay still and they dropped an instrument so had to start ALL over placing the epidural. They finally got it in and started the test dose and I felt so good. The next few hours were so easy I went from 4cm to 9cm in a few hours.
THEN I started feeling pain, in my right. My epidural wore off. I kept telling the nurse I needed to push or poop and I couldn’t do this no more. She told me to “labor down”. She checked me again and said I’m 9.75cm which I never even heard of and to wait because first time moms push for hours. I told her no and I screamed for the doctor. The doctor came in checked me and said “ready to practice pushing”. I gave 2 big pushes And the nurse called the baby team over the walkie talkie. After 4 pushes he was out. No tears no stitches. It was the hardest last hour till he was out but it was such an out of body experience. Immediately all my pain was gone. When my epidural wore off the only discomfort I have is sore back from epidural.
Giovanni Angelo Staley born October 8th 1:08am
